It's a bundle of games offered at a deep discount as a one-time purchase or as a recurring subscription. G2A confirmed to Polygon that those keys activating the games are purchased directly from developers and publishers. ![]() The first bundle included Lords of the Fallen, Superhot, Dirt 3, Siberia and Siberia 2 for the equivalent of less than $2. The current G2A Deal offers up Tropico 4, Dungeons 2, Case: Animatronics, 12 is Better than 6 and Car Mechanic Simulator 2015 - a bundle that G2A itself values at more than $90 when bought on Steam - for about $3.40. An auto-renewing subscription is slightly less. "G2A Deal is created by and is part of G2A Direct, our developer and publisher program," Gabriela Lefanowicz, G2A's public relations specialist, tells Polygon. "The way it works is that we purchase games directly from developers and publishers and place them into our G2A Deal pack. Still, at least one developer who was solicited for inclusion in G2A Deal isn't happy about the program. Nick Popovich, the maker of Slime Rancher, posted an email from G2A. He used it as a symbol of his solidarity with other indie developers, some of which accuse G2A of undercutting them and cheating them out of sales. "Unfortunately, some developers choose to respond aggressively to a polite email from one of our employees and then use it for self-promotion," Lefanowicz said. Thankfully, we cooperate with the majority of developers without any problems." "Although such responses and instances are rare, it still isn't something we like to see. Polygon spoke with some of the more than 100 developers in the G2A Direct program in March which, in addition to other benefits, allows developers to collect a fee from anyone on the G2A marketplace that sells their games second-hand. The truth behind those mysteriously cheap gray market game codes Everyone who agreed to speak with us on the record said that while G2A was a good partner, the sales they realized under this program were marginal at best. When reached for comment on its Deal program, G2A sent along an additional note about upcoming changes to its security policies. Since its inception, G2A has offered its resellers anonymity. ![]() While their identities are known to G2A, they were allowed to publicly hide behind a pseudonym. Additionally, buyers were allowed to self-report their country of residency, allowing for the possibility of value added tax fraud. ![]() “Starting July 1st, 2017, buyers will have access to detailed information about the sellers on G2A.COM, including their names and addresses,” the note said. “This information will be included, among other places, on the bills provided to buyers, allowing them to know exactly who they are purchasing products from. “Additionally, G2A.COM will add automatic geolocation to streamline its marketplace. Buyers will no longer have to select their location from a drop-down menu when purchasing an item on G2A.COM.
